When water drains from a man-made reservoir, a forgotten town is discovered, and when local residents find a human skeleton, Inspector Alan Banks is called in to solve a murder that is more than forty years old.

"A disgraced college lecturer is found murdered on a disused railway line near his home. He has 5,000 euros in his pocket, yet in the four years since his dismissal has been living a poverty-stricken and hermit-like existence. There are many suspects, mostly at the college where he used to teach, but Detective Chief Inspector Alan Banks, much to the chagrin of his boss, soon becomes fixated on Lady Veronica Chalmers, who appears to have links with...
